Sygnum is the world’s first regulated Digital Asset Bank, founded on Swiss and Singapore dual heritage, operating globally. We make digital assets bankable, secure and convenient, empowering our clients to invest in the digital asset economy with complete trust. For the first time with Sygnum, major currencies and digital assets, including Bitcoin, Ethereum and asset tokens are seamlessly integrated in one account.
Sygnum Clients team helps corporate, institutional, and individual clients navigate the breadth of our offerings across Custody, Brokerage, Credit & Lending, Token Products, Asset Management and B2B. Potential clients include private clients, asset managers, financial institutions, foundations, public and private pension funds, government, hedge funds, etc. At Sygnum, we are passionate about serving our clients and our goal is to be the first choice globally as partner bank for digital assets in the Swiss financial center.

What does a marketing manager in web3 do?
A marketing manager in web3 is responsible for promoting and selling products or services in the decentralized web, also known as web3
Overall, a marketing manager in web3 plays a critical role in helping organizations succeed in this rapidly evolving and innovative space
This involves developing and implementing marketing strategies that are tailored to the unique characteristics of web3, such as the use of blockchain technology and decentralized networks
Some specific tasks that a marketing manager in web3 might be responsible for include:
- Developing and executing marketing campaigns to promote products or services in web3
- Identifying target markets and customer segments within the web3 ecosystem
- Managing relationships with partners and stakeholders within the web3 community
- Analyzing market trends and consumer behavior in web3
- Monitoring and reporting on the effectiveness of marketing efforts in web3
- Collaborating with other teams, such as product development and sales, to ensure that marketing efforts align with business objectives
